Thomas Raymond Yoli's Obituary
Thomas Raymond Yoli of Gainesville, FL passed away at home on May 24, 2022, surrounded by his loving family. Tom was born August 20, 1956, in Bedford, MA to Victor Thomas, Jr. and Marilyn Crocker Yoli. Tom earned his BA degree from Auburn University which left an indelible impression on his life and made him a forever fan of the Auburn Tigers (WAR EAGLE!) He then proceeded to earn his MBA at the University of Alabama, Birmingham. Tom was a Human Resources software implementation consultant for large businesses. He had an extensive career implementing and installing INFOR software for large medical facilities all over North America.
Tom was very family-oriented and had an extremely generous heart and spirit. He shared almost 32 years with the love of his life and life partner, Gabino Cuevas. They enjoyed amazing adventures together and loved traveling throughout North America and Europe. A very fond travel memory is of the time they took their mothers on a tour of Italy. Tom was a faithful man and very involved in their church in Miami, St. Francis de Sales, prior to relocating to Gainesville two years ago.
Tom is preceded in death by his parents and by his sisters Deborah Ann Green and Linda Marie Gamel.
Tom is survived by his life partner, Gabino, and brother, James Victor (Rhonda) Yoli as well as many extended family members and friends.
